程序员转岗什么岗位最好

时间:2025-01-23 02:24:47 热门攻略

程序员换岗位的最佳选择取决于个人的兴趣、技能、职业发展目标以及市场需求。以下是一些推荐的转行方向及其相关技能要求:

数据分析师

推荐理由:随着大数据时代的到来,数据分析师成为了一个非常热门的职业。程序员具备处理和分析数据的能力,能够利用编程技能来提取、转换和加载数据,进而进行深入的数据分析和挖掘,为企业决策提供有力的支持。

技能要求:熟练掌握SQL、Python等数据处理和分析工具,了解数据可视化技术,具备良好的业务理解能力和逻辑思维能力。

人工智能工程师

推荐理由:人工智能是当前科技领域的热点,具有广阔的发展前景。程序员可以通过学习机器学习、深度学习等人工智能技术,参与到人工智能系统的研发和应用中,为企业创造更大的价值。

技能要求:掌握Python、TensorFlow、PyTorch等人工智能开发工具和框架,了解机器学习算法和原理,具备数据分析和模型调优的能力。

AI大模型

推荐理由:在当今的AI时代,AI大模型的快速发展和应用对传统初级程序员的工作产生了冲击。最先掌握AI的人将会有竞争优势。

技能要求:机器学习和深度学习、自然语言处理(NLP)和计算机视觉(CV)、编程能力、数据处理和分析能力。

产品经理

推荐理由:产品经理是连接技术和市场的桥梁,负责产品的规划、设计、推广等全生命周期管理。程序员转做产品经理可以发挥其技术背景优势,同时提升管理和市场洞察能力。

技能要求:具备良好的业务理解能力、逻辑思维能力、沟通能力和项目管理能力。

技术支持或维护

推荐理由:程序员转做技术支持或系统维护岗位,工作稳定,不需要太多的创新压力,且能够利用已有的技术背景更好地服务客户。

技能要求:熟悉各种技术工具和系统,具备良好的沟通能力和问题解决能力。

培训讲师

推荐理由:程序员可以利用其技术知识进行教育培训,成为企业内部培训师或自由职业者,传授编程技能和知识。

技能要求:具备良好的语言表达能力、课程设计和制作能力,以及一定的培训经验。

创业

推荐理由:程序员可以利用自身的技术优势进行创业,开发具有市场潜力的产品。

技能要求:具备创新思维、市场洞察力、商业计划能力和团队管理能力。

研发管理

推荐理由:程序员可以通过积累一线开发经验,逐渐转向研发管理岗位,如工程师、项目经理、研发总监等。

技能要求:具备领导管理能力、项目管理能力和团队协调能力。

建议

评估自身技能和兴趣:

选择转行的方向时,首先要评估自己的技能和兴趣,选择能够发挥自己优势的行业和岗位。

学习新技能:根据目标岗位的要求,学习必要的技能和知识,提升自己的竞争力。

积累实践经验:在转行前,尽可能多地积累相关实践经验,以便更好地适应新岗位。

建立人脉:通过参加行业活动、社交媒体等途径,建立广泛的人脉,为转行后的职业发展提供帮助。

最终,选择哪个岗位作为转行的方向,需要综合考虑个人情况、市场需求和长期职业规划。希望这些建议能对你有所帮助。